Interpreting the New Testament: A Scholarly Approach is a comprehensive study of the historical, cultural, and literary context of the New Testament.

Key Features

  • Detailed analysis of the historical background of each book in the New Testament
  • In-depth examination of different literary genres used in the New Testament
  • Discussion of key theological themes and debates within New Testament scholarship
  • Exploration of important figures and events in early Christianity

Pros

  • Provides a thorough understanding of the context in which the New Testament was written
  • Helps readers appreciate the diversity of perspectives within early Christianity
  • Ideal for students or scholars seeking a deeper understanding of the New Testament
